Valvestino is a wonderful and fascinating mountain area in the Province of Brescia, in heart of the Alto Garda Bresciano Park, recently called 'Land between the two Lakes', Lake Garda and Lake Idro. Armo is one of the nine member municipalities of the Comunità Montana Parco Alto Garda Bresciano based in Gargnano and its territory includes the northern part of Lake Valvestino. The historic centers of Armo, Bollone, Moerna, People and Turano are ancient historical centers characterized by a crossroads of small passages with tall, narrow houses, once home to the farmers who raised their animals here and cultivated the mountain plots. In fact, the abundance of pastures has always been significant for the economy of the villages of the Valley, dedicated to the breeding of livestock which still survives today in the summer mountain barns, producing milk, from which the famous cheeses and butter are made. The Municipality of Valvestino was created in 1931 by the suppression of that of Turano and with the union of the ancient former municipalities of Armo, Bollone, Moerna. and People. Until 1934, Valvestino was part of Trentino and, therefore, of the Austro-Hungarian Empire until 1918. It is currently subject to the land register in force in Trentino (Tavolare System) and to the judicial jurisdiction of the Court of Rovereto. Work on a new tunnel is expected to begin in 2020 which will connect Valvestino, at the current crossroads for the hamlet of Armo, with the Trentino area in the municipality of Bondone, in the locality of Baitoni, on the SP 69. Thanks to the new tunnel the upper Gardesana valley will be able to have nurseries, schools, pharmacies, services and certainly also jobs within reach - that is, within a 10-minute drive. All things that are now almost an hour's journey away along the hairpin bends of the Sp 9 which connects the municipalities of Valvestino and Magasa to the Garda coast.--0edf0f024024719d88d2374e2ec3c28a!
